Transaction 4fddc882cb7883493006131cd6a78e4a776fd3418adf705d1b1c36b16df627bb
1 Input
1 Output
-
4fddc882cb7883493006131cd6a78e4a776fd3418adf705d1b1c36b16df627bb:0
- value
- 65384996
- script pubkey
- OP_0 OP_PUSHBYTES_20 77320ba6514edc6d0aa7f889d031f89355844f3c
- address
- bc1qwueqhfj3fmwx6z48lzyaqv0cjd2cgneurzmxam